Running makers offered in the UK typically fall into three primary categories. Manual treadmills run without an electrical motor, relying completely on the user's motion to drive the belt. These makers tend to be more cost effective and compact but provide less sophistication in regards to incline variation and pre-programmed workout programmes. Motorised treadmills, which constitute most of sales in the UK, function electrical motors that drive the belt at constant speeds and typically include programmable workouts, heart rate monitoring, and incline capabilities. Lastly, commercial-grade devices found in health clubs and high-end home setups use remarkable build quality, effective motors, and comprehensive sturdiness assurances that validate their premium pricing.

Secret Features to Consider When Purchasing Selecting the best running maker requires mindful assessment of numerous interconnected aspects that together figure out how well the equipment will serve your fitness needs. The motor capacity stands as possibly the most vital requirements, usually determined in continuous horse power (CHP). Machines with motors varying from 1.5 to 2.5 CHP show appropriate for strolling and light running, while runners seeking speeds above 10 km/h must consider devices offering 2.5 CHP or more. UK consumers need to note that some producers promote peak horse power rather than constant output, making it important to confirm this specification before comparing models.
Running surface area dimensions straight affect comfort and safety, particularly for taller individuals or those with longer strides. A belt determining a minimum of 120 cm in length and 45 cm in width represents the minimum acceptable dimensions for severe runners, while those planning to incorporate sprint intervals or who stand above average height take advantage of surfaces surpassing 140 cm by 50 cm. Price Categories and Value Analysis The UK running machine market sections clearly into unique price tiers, each providing different value propositions for customers. Comprehending what each price category delivers helps purchasers align their expectations with reality and avoid either overspending or purchasing equipment that proves insufficient for their needs.
Cost Range Common Features Best For ₤ 300-₤ 600 Standard motors, smaller belts, manual slope, easy consoles Periodic walkers, novices on tight spending plans ₤ 600-₤ 1,200 2.0-2.5 CHP motors, sufficient cushioning, predetermined programs, digital screens Regular joggers, home fitness lovers ₤ 1,200-₤ 2,500 Effective motors, large running surface areas, advanced shows, incline automation Severe runners, extensive training ₤ 2,500+ Commercial-grade building and construction, extensive service warranties, premium features Professional professional athletes, gym-quality home setups Budget plan makers in the ₤ 300-600 range frequently jeopardize on motor quality and running surface area dimensions, suggesting they may show ideal just for strolling and light running instead of major running. The middle tier of ₤ 600-1,200 represents the sweet area for many home users, providing appropriate specifications for routine running without the premium prices of professional equipment. Those investing above ₤ 1,200 need to expect commercial-grade building and construction that will stand up to years of intensive use while delivering the efficiency specifications needed for severe training.
Installation, Maintenance, and Long-Term Care Proper installation considerably impacts both the safety and longevity of any running device. UK consumers should guarantee appropriate space allotment, with a minimum clearance of one metre behind the device to accommodate users who may stumble or step backwards during workouts. The flooring underneath the maker need to be level and capable of soaking up effect; dedicated treadmill mats show valuable for protecting both the device and underlying floor coverings.
Routine upkeep extends beyond merely wiping down the belt and console after use. Lubrication of the running belt according to producer suggestions, normally every 3 to six months depending upon usage intensity, prevents excessive wear on both the belt and motor. Monitoring and changing belt stress prevents slippage that can disrupt workouts while reducing unnecessary stress on the motor. Keeping the maker covered when not in use secures against dust build-up that can infiltrate mechanical parts.
Frequently Asked Questions About Running Machines in the UK What is the advised motor power for routine running in the UK?
For individuals preparing to run regularly rather than simply walk, a motor offering a minimum of 2.0 CHP (continuous horsepower) represents the minimum appropriate specification. Those weighing over 85 kg or preparation extensive training programs must consider makers using 2.5 CHP or more to make sure constant performance and durability.
Are running machines appropriate for individuals with joint issues?
Modern running machines include sophisticated cushioning systems that reduce impact forces compared to running on tough surfaces like concrete pavleys common throughout British towns and cities. Nevertheless, people with pre-existing joint conditions should seek advice from doctor before starting any running programme and consider low-impact alternatives such as elliptical trainers if advised.
How much space do running machines require?
Beyond the physical measurements of the maker itself, appropriate surrounding space for safe use requires around one metre of clearance at the back and sides. Many designs feature folding designs that minimize the footprint when not in use, though users must validate the folded dimensions fulfill their storage requirements before purchase.
What guarantee coverage should UK buyers expect?
Quality running makers typically bring guarantees covering the motor for a minimum of 5 years and parts and labour for one to two years.
